LME49600TS/NOPB Details

  • Manufacturer Part Number:

    LME49600TS/NOPB

  • Brand Name:

    Texas Instruments

  • Pbfree Code:

    Yes

  • Rohs Code:

    Yes

  • Part Life Cycle Code:

    Active

  • ECCN Code:

    EAR99

  • HTS Code:

    8542.33.00.01

  • Manufacturer:

    Texas Instruments

  • YTEOL:

    15

  • Bandwidth-Nom:

    180000 kHz

  • Consumer IC Type:

    AUDIO AMPLIFIER

  • Gain:

    36 dB

  • JESD-30 Code:

    R-PSSO-G5

  • JESD-609 Code:

    e3

  • Length:

    10.16 mm

  • Moisture Sensitivity Level:

    3

  • Number of Channels:

    1

  • Number of Functions:

    1

  • Number of Terminals:

    5

  • Operating Temperature-Max:

    85 °C

  • Operating Temperature-Min:

    -40 °C

  • Package Body Material:

    PLASTIC/EPOXY

  • Package Code:

    TO-263

  • Package Shape:

    RECTANGULAR

  • Package Style:

    SMALL OUTLINE

  • Peak Reflow Temperature (Cel):

    245

  • Seated Height-Max:

    4.8 mm

  • Supply Voltage-Max (Vsup):

    36 V

  • Supply Voltage-Min (Vsup):

    4.5 V

  • Surface Mount:

    YES

  • Temperature Grade:

    INDUSTRIAL

  • Terminal Finish:

    Tin (Sn)

  • Terminal Form:

    GULL WING

  • Terminal Pitch:

    1.7 mm

  • Terminal Position:

    SINGLE

  • Time@Peak Reflow Temperature-Max (s):

    30

  • Width:

    8.64 mm

About Texas Instruments

Texas Instruments (TI) designs and manufactures semiconductors and integrated circuits for a wide range of applications. The company's product portfolio includes analog chips, which are essential for managing power and signal functions in electronic devices, and embedded processors, which serve as the brains in various systems, enabling functionality in everything from industrial equipment to consumer electronics. TI's innovations in semiconductor technology have made it a leader in the industry.
